Catechism of the Catholic Church (464) The son of God does not mean that

Catechism of the Catholic Church (464) The son of God does not mean that Jesus is part God and part man, neither does it mean that Jesus was a confused mixture of God and a human. He became truly man while remaining truly God. Jesus Christ is true God and true man. Think. Pair. Share. Describe what this quote tells us about Jesus? Justify why this is important to Christians
